Global Insulated Food Containers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031
In the year 2024, the Global Insulated Food Containers Market was valued at USD 1,924.19 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 2,817.71 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.6%.
The insulated food containers market has witnessed steady growth in recent years, driven by a combination of factors such as increasing demand for on-the-go food consumption, rising awareness about food safety, and the growing trend of sustainability. These containers, designed to maintain the temperature of food items for an extended period, have become essential for individuals and businesses alike, including catering services, restaurants, and households.

Global Insulated Food Containers Market Recent Developments
-
In July 2022 - The chilled packaging division of Pitreavie Packaging Group specialist launches fully recyclable insulated box,has created an insulated packaging solution described as being 100% kerbside recyclable.
-
In September 2021 - Cryopak, a leader in temperature assurance packaging and temperature monitoring devices, introduces this one-of-a-kind BOXEDin that employs a box-in-box concept. This new pre-qualified EPS shipper line provides excellent thermal insulation, making it a perfect choice for protecting temperature-sensitive biologic shipments from environmental hazards.

Global Insulated Food Containers Market, Segmentation by Product
The Global Insulated Food Containers Market has been segmented by Product into Stainless Steel, Plastics and Others.
Stainless steel insulated food containers have gained immense popularity due to their durability, heat retention capabilities, and resistance to corrosion. They are widely used in both commercial and household applications, offering a reliable solution for keeping food hot or cold for extended periods. Additionally, stainless steel containers are favored for their eco-friendly nature, as they are reusable and recyclable, aligning with the growing trend towards sustainability.
Plastic insulated food containers also hold a significant share in the market, driven by their lightweight nature, affordability, and versatility. These containers come in various shapes and sizes, catering to different food storage needs. Despite concerns regarding the environmental impact of plastics, manufacturers are increasingly focusing on developing eco-friendly alternatives such as biodegradable or recyclable plastics to mitigate these issues.
The "Others" category encompasses a diverse range of materials such as glass, ceramics, and composite materials, each offering unique benefits and applications in the insulated food container market. Glass containers, for instance, are valued for their non-reactive properties and aesthetic appeal, making them suitable for both storage and serving purposes. Ceramics are prized for their heat retention properties, making them ideal for keeping soups and stews warm.
